Part 5: How to Spot a Low-Quality “Free” Version

If you ignore the advice above and download a file from a random "fonts-download-4-free" website, here is how to test the extra quality claim before installing: Newhouse Dt Condensed Extra Bold — Detailed Write-up

  1. The Zoom Test: Zoom into the letter ‘O’ to 2000%. If you see squares (pixelation) instead of smooth curves, delete the file.
  2. The Kerning Test: Type "AVA" and "To." If the letters crash into each other or float apart weirdly, the kerning table is broken.
  3. The Missing Glyph Test: Type an em dash (—), a copyright symbol (©), and an accented character (é). If you see a blank square (☐), the quality is poor.

Verdict: A genuinely "extra quality" free font will always have a clean glyph map and OpenType features.
